Menston Station is equipped with various fac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 17:30 on weekdays, and 09:15 to 16:30 on Sundays, offering flexibility for early risers and weekend travelers. Ticket machines provide an alternative way to pick up your tickets, and they're accessible to persons with reduced mobility as well. For those leveraging technology, smartcards can be issued and validated at the station, which caters to the modern commuter.
Accessibility at the station is moderately facilitated. The station is a Category B site, which allows level access to platform 1, while access to the Leeds/Bradford platform requires crossing a footbridge, slightly lessening convenience for mobility-impaired passengers. It is recommended they travel via Ilkley to change platforms. Rest assured, Menston Station strives to ensure a safe environment with CCTV cameras in operation, and assistance booking through Passenger Assist is just two hours away offering peace of mind whenever you travel.

For those keen on sorting out tickets and travel plans, the station provides several options.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 12:50 on weekdays and until 13:50 on Saturdays. There are ticket machines to facilitate pur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. Conveniently located on the station's forecourt, the accessible ticket machines ensure that everyone can get their tickets with ease.
Customer assistance is available during staffed hours. The station is equipped with help points, and departure information can be easily seen on screens or heard through announcements. If you need a bit more assistance, you can pre-book help for navigating the station or boarding trains. Notably, Hildenborough is a Secure station, ensuring traveler safety with the help of CCTV monitoring.
With a commitment to accessibility, Hildenborough provides some step-free access. Platform 1, servicing trains towards London, is step-free accessible. However, access to platform 2 is only possible via steps. For those with additional mobility requirements, a mobile Assistance Team is available through advance booking to ensure that your trip is as smooth as possible.
For those traveling with bicycles, the station hosts 60 cycle spaces near the car park entrance. The bicycle storage is sheltered, although it comes without CCTV surveillance.
Whether you need a quick caffeine hit before your journey or a newspaper for the commute, the on-site coffee shop and vending machines offer essential refreshments. However, ATMs, currency exchange options, and baby changing facilities are not available at this station.
